BARCELONA (AP) — A flotilla of ships departed from Barcelona to the Gaza Strip Sunday with humanitarian assist and activists on board within the largest try but to interrupt the lengthy Israeli blockade of the Palestinian territory by sea.
This comes as Israel has stepped up its offensive on Gaza Metropolis, limiting the deliveries of meals and fundamental provides within the north of the Palestinian territory. Meals specialists warned earlier this month that town was in famine and that half one million folks throughout the strip had been going through catastrophic ranges of starvation.
The International Sumud Flotilla is carrying meals, water and medication. Activists on board demanded secure passage to ship the much-needed assist and the opening of a humanitarian sea hall, based on a press release. The virtually 23-month battle has killed greater than 63,000 folks, with no less than 332 Palestinians dying of malnutrition, together with 124 kids, based on the Gaza Health Ministry.
The maritime convoy of about 20 boats and delegations from 44 international locations is claimed to be the biggest try to date to interrupt the Israeli blockade of the Gaza Strip by sea, which has now lasted 18 years. They are going to be joined by extra ships from ports in Italy and Tunisia within the coming days, on the route from the western finish of the Mediterranean to the Gaza Strip, organizers stated.

Hundreds of supporters flocked to the Barcelona pier, a few of them sporting kaffiyehs and chanting “Free Palestine!” and “Boycott Israel!” to ship off all kinds of boats, flying Palestinian flags, from rundown outdated luxurious yachts to tiny picket sailboats and industrial-looking vessels. One in every of them, the Sirus, is greater than 100 years outdated.
Round 70 boats are anticipated to participate within the last leg of the journey, flotilla spokesperson Saif Abukeshek advised Spanish public tv after the departure. The fleet might attain Gaza round Sept. 14 or 15, he added.
“The story here is about Palestine. The story here is how people are being deliberately deprived of the very basic means to survive,” stated Swedish activist Greta Thunberg at a information convention. She is among the most recognizable figures on the expedition, fashioned by lots of of activists, politicians comparable to the previous mayor of Barcelona, Ada Colau, and journalists.
Ships carrying tons of humanitarian assist departed from the Italian metropolis of Genoa and can be part of the expedition within the coming days.
It’s not the primary time Thunberg has tried to succeed in Gaza waters this yr. She was deported by Israel in June when the ship she was touring on with 11 different folks, the Madleen, was stopped by the Israeli army.

“It has been very clear that Israel has been continuously violating international law by either attacking, unlawfully intercepting the boats in international waters, and continuously preventing the humanitarian aid from coming in,” stated Thunberg in an interview with The Related Press on Saturday.
The International Sumud Flotilla would be the fourth try to interrupt the maritime blockade to date this yr. The Conscience first tried in Could, however was attacked by drones after setting sail from Malta. After the Madleen, the Israeli army stopped one other assist ship, the Handala, in late July, detained 21 worldwide activists and reporters and seized its cargo, together with child formulation, meals and medication, based on the Freedom Flotilla Coalition.
In a information convention earlier than the departure in Barcelona, actor Liam Cunningham performed a video exhibiting a lady singing whereas planning her personal funeral. The woman, Fatima, died 4 days in the past, he stated.
“What sort of world have we slid into where children are making their own funeral arrangements?” Cunningham advised reporters.
An Israeli official stated Saturday that the nation will quickly halt or gradual humanitarian assist into elements of northern Gaza, because it expands its army offensive towards Hamas, a day after town was declared a fight zone.
The battle started on Oct. 7, 2023, when an assault by Hamas militants inside Israel claimed the lives of 1,200 folks, most of them civilians, and took 251 folks hostage.
